Trump's Stance on the Constitution

  • ❓ President Trump repeatedly stated "I don't know" when asked if he needed to uphold the Constitution, particularly concerning due process for migrants.
  • 🏛️ This response is contrasted with the oath taken by himself, his vice president, and cabinet members, which explicitly includes protecting and defending the Constitution.
  • ⚖️ Critics, including Democratic Congressman Seth Moulton and Professor Laurence Tribe, argue that Trump's "I don't know" indicates a disregard for his oath and the foundational document of the United States.

Due Process and Legal Interpretation

  • 📜 The Fifth Amendment guarantees that no person shall be deprived of life, liberty, or property without due process of law.
  • 🗣️ Trump suggested that due process for migrants could lead to an unmanageable number of trials, while legal experts clarify that migrants typically receive hearings, not full trials.
  • 🧑‍⚖️ Stephen Miller's definition of due process as protecting citizens from government, not foreign trespassers, is challenged by legal scholars who state it applies to all persons.

Constitutional Oath and Presidential Duty

  • 🇺🇸 The oath of office for the President of the United States is to faithfully execute the office and preserve, protect, and defend the Constitution.
  • 🛡️ Veterans and police officers also take similar oaths, and their responses of "I don't know" to upholding their duties would be considered unacceptable.
  • 🤔 The repeated "I don't know" is seen by some as a deflection or an attempt to normalize the idea that the president is above the law.
